    Calculation

    A child who weighs 16 pounds receives a prescription for amoxicillin 25 mg/kg/day by mouth in divided doses every 12 hours. The bottle is labeled, "Amoxicillin for Oral Suspension, USP 200 mg per 5 mL." How many mL should the nurse administer with each dose? (Enter numerical value only. If rounding is required, round to the nearest tenth.)

    mL

    Explanation & Rationale

    Calculation: Convert the child's weight from pounds (lb) to kilograms (kg). Given weight = 16 lb Conversion factor = 1 kg = 2.2 lb Weight (kg) = 16 lb / 2.2 lb/kg = 7.2727 kg Calculate the Total Daily Dose in milligrams (mg/day). Prescribed dose = 25 mg/kg/day Total Daily Dose (mg/day) = Weight (kg) x Dose (mg/kg/day) = 7.2727 kg x 25 mg/kg/day = 181.818 mg/day Calculate the Single Dose in milligrams (mg/dose). Frequency = every 12 hours (2 doses per day) Single Dose (mg/dose) = Total Daily Dose / Number of doses per day = 181.818 mg / 2 = 90.909 mg Calculate the Volume in milliliters (mL) to administer per dose. Available concentration: 200 mg per 5 mL Volume (mL) = (Single Dose (mg) / Available Dose (mg)) x Quantity (mL) = (90.909 mg / 200 mg) x 5 mL = 2.2727 mL Round the answer to the nearest tenth. = 2.3
